Abstract
This Regulation repeals a series of previous European Commission regulations related to the common organisation of the markets in fishery and aquaculture products, following the adoption of Regulation (EU) No 1379/2013. The new regulation reflects significant changes in areas such as consumer information, recognition of producer and inter-branch organisations, production and marketing planning, pricing, intervention, notifications, and financing.
